SMELL-FEAST
Meaning of SMELL-FEAST in English
ˈ ̷ ̷ˌ ̷ ̷ noun
Etymology: smell (I) + feast
: one given to finding out and getting invited to good feasts : parasite , sponger
Webster's New International English Dictionary.
Новый международный словарь английского языка Webster.
2012